Output ef37015037804090f5e480c76d2348287d4bd3e036fa21d1499b93c20e998c0a:41

value
93213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da40f31a2cb41b89d947174d3d3101da762941c8 OP_EQUAL
address
3Mb3399pHgFGgauvJfR5DXzKtsedxc5fgT
transaction
ef37015037804090f5e480c76d2348287d4bd3e036fa21d1499b93c20e998c0a
spent
true